What affects the price

When you get a quote for drywall work, the final number depends on a few specific things. The size of the area matters, but the condition of your existing walls is just as important. If there is significant water damage, mold, or old layers that need removal, that adds labor time. Ceiling height and access also play a role, as harder-to-reach spots require extra equipment. The type of finish you want—smooth versus textured—changes the material needs and hours spent sanding. Every space is unique, so ex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

About this service

A pole sander is a tool with an extended handle used to smooth out drywall joints and patches on walls or ceilings without needing a ladder. It is a vital piece of equipment for achieving a professional, paint-ready finish. You need this service during the final stages of a drywall installation to ensure every seam is perfectly flat. What are common drywall finishes in Wichita?

Wichita homes typically use Level 4 or Level 5 drywall finishes. Level 4 is suitable for most walls, while Level 5 provides the smoothest surface, ideal for glossy paints. What is drywall corner bead used for?

Drywall corner bead is used to protect and strengthen outside corners in Wichita homes. It's typically made of metal or vinyl and is applied before the drywall compound.
